Output e6caaa9698bda4f1b7fa8fc3111cf9826bd2dd09e6b93edb4dab3e30b8a3fb4a:2

value
154359
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e39b6018c194e6b03ce5856db7cb4995e7c7d9c3ce4de4fe72017583d322bc59
address
bc1puwdkqxxpjnntq089s4km0j6fjhnu0kwreex7flnjq96c85ezh3vsvhl0r9
transaction
e6caaa9698bda4f1b7fa8fc3111cf9826bd2dd09e6b93edb4dab3e30b8a3fb4a
confirmations
1684
spent
true